The Clockwork's Whisper: The Secret of the Vanishing Clock
In the heart of the enchanted town of Chronos, where the streets were paved with cobblestones that sang of ancient tales and the air shimmered with the magic of time, there stood a grand clock tower. This was no ordinary clock; it was the beating heart of Chronos, its hands marking the pulse of the town's life. The tower, tall and majestic, loomed over the quaint cobblestone streets, its face etched with intricate patterns that seemed to tell stories of the ages.
One crisp autumn morning, as the sun cast a golden glow over the town, the clock tower's hands came to a sudden halt. The townsfolk, accustomed to the rhythmic ticking of the clock, were thrown into a panic. The clock had never stopped before. The silence was deafening, and the townspeople whispered among themselves, their voices carrying the weight of a mystery.
Among the townsfolk was a young girl named Elara, with eyes as blue as the deepest ocean and hair that cascaded down her back like a waterfall of moonlight. Elara had always been fascinated by the clock tower, its secrets hidden behind the heavy wooden doors. She was the only one who seemed to listen to the whispers of the past that seemed to emanate from the very stones of Chronos.
As the days passed without the clock's return, Elara felt a growing sense of urgency. She knew that the town's magic was intertwined with the clock's mechanism, and without it, Chronos would fall into a state of eternal twilight. Determined to find the missing clock, Elara set out on a quest that would take her through the winding streets of her town and into the heart of its ancient history.
Her first stop was the old library, a place filled with dusty tomes and forgotten knowledge. There, she found an ancient book that spoke of the Enchanted Clockwork of Chronos, a device so powerful that it could control the flow of time itself. The book also mentioned a legend of a hidden chamber beneath the clock tower, a place where the clock's heart was kept safe from the outside world.
With the help of her loyal friend, a wise old cat named Whiskers, Elara ventured into the clock tower's shadowy depths. The air grew colder as they descended, and the whispers of the past grew louder. They reached a large, iron door, its surface covered in intricate carvings that depicted the story of Chronos's creation.
Elara's heart raced as she placed her hand on the door, feeling the cool metal beneath her fingers. She turned the large, ornate key that hung from a chain around her neck and pushed the door open. Inside, the chamber was filled with the glow of ancient crystals, and in the center stood a pedestal, upon which rested the missing clock.
As Elara approached the pedestal, the clock's hands began to move once more, and the whispers grew louder, almost like a chorus of voices from the past. She reached out to touch the clock, and at that moment, the floor beneath her feet began to tremble.
Suddenly, the chamber was filled with a blinding light, and Elara found herself standing in a different place. She looked around and saw that she was in a vast library, filled with shelves of books that seemed to glow with an inner light. In the center of the room stood an old man, his eyes twinkling with wisdom.
"Welcome, Elara," he said in a voice that seemed to resonate with the very essence of time itself. "You have been chosen to restore the balance of Chronos."
Elara looked at the man, who introduced himself as the Guardian of Time. "But why me?" she asked, her voice barely above a whisper.
"The clockwork of Chronos is a delicate balance," the Guardian explained. "The clock's heart is the key to maintaining that balance. Without it, the town would fall into chaos. You have the power to restore it, but you must first understand the true nature of time."
The Guardian then began to tell Elara the story of Chronos, how it was created by the ancient race of Timekeepers, who had mastered the art of controlling time itself. He spoke of the great battle that had nearly destroyed Chronos, and how the Timekeepers had hidden the clock's heart to save the town.
As the Guardian's story unfolded, Elara realized that she was not just a girl on a quest; she was the descendant of the Timekeepers, chosen to restore the balance of time. With this knowledge, she felt a newfound sense of purpose.
The Guardian then presented Elara with a set of intricate gears and cogs, which she was to use to restore the clock's heart. As she worked, the clock's hands began to move once more, and the whispers of the past grew quieter.
When Elara had finished her task, the Guardian nodded in approval. "You have done well, Elara. Now, return to the clock tower and place the clock's heart back in its place."
With a heart full of determination, Elara made her way back to the clock tower. As she approached the pedestal, she felt a sense of calm wash over her. She placed the clock's heart upon the pedestal, and the clock's hands began to tick once more, the sound echoing through the town.
The townspeople, who had gathered around the clock tower, watched in awe as the clock's hands began to move. The whispers of the past faded away, and the town of Chronos was once again bathed in the light of day.
Elara had restored the balance of time, and the town of Chronos was saved. But her journey was far from over. She knew that the secrets of the Enchanted Clockwork were still out there, waiting to be discovered. And with the knowledge she had gained, she was ready to face whatever challenges lay ahead.
As the sun set over Chronos, casting a golden glow over the town, Elara stood at the top of the clock tower, looking out over the landscape that she had helped to save. She knew that the whispers of the past would always be with her, guiding her on her next adventure. And so, the legend of Elara, the girl who had restored the balance of time, would be told for generations to come.
